This digital artwork is based in a photograph of an open window alcove in one of the houses in the ghost town ruins at Kuldhara.
Kuldhara is a ghost town in Rajasthan, India. It is an extremely intriguing village which has been abandoned since early 1800s and is believed to carry a curse of the residents who abandoned the village and migrated elsewhere.
Salim Singh, the then minister of the state, once visiting this village fell for this young beautiful girl and wanted to get married to her. The girl was the daughter of the chieftain and belonged to the clan of Paliwal Brahmins (upper caste folks).
The minister threatened the villagers that if they did not marry the girl to him, he would levy huge taxes.
